Image Generation
Stable Diffusion

Autoencoder

Autoencoder

- $dim(latent) \ll dim(data)$
- Latent Representation 🤷
Diffusion


Noise Removal

Noise Removal - UNet
- Noisy Image ⟹ Noise
- Noisy Image - Noise = Image 👍
U-Net

Noise Removal - Simple

Noise Removal - Classifier

Noise Removal - Classifier Free Guidance
$\gamma \approx CFG$
Latent Diffusion
